Understanding Wi-Fi Connectivity

Before we dive into the troubleshooting process, it’s essential to understand how Wi-Fi connectivity works. Wi-Fi is a type of wireless networking technology that allows devices to connect to the internet or communicate with each other without the use of cables or wires. Wi-Fi signals are transmitted via a router, which is usually provided by your internet service provider (ISP). The router converts the digital signal into a radio signal, which is then broadcasted to surrounding devices.

The Importance of Wi-Fi Signal Strength

The strength of your Wi-Fi signal plays a crucial role in determining the quality of your internet connection. A strong signal ensures a stable and fast connection, while a weak signal can lead to dropouts, slow speeds, and unresponsiveness. Several factors can affect Wi-Fi signal strength, including:

Distance from the router: The farther you are from the router, the weaker the signal.
Physical barriers: Walls, floors, and ceilings can block or weaken the signal.
Interference: Other devices, such as cordless phones, microwaves, and neighboring Wi-Fi networks, can interfere with your signal.

Common Causes of Unresponsive Wi-Fi

Now that we’ve covered the basics of Wi-Fi connectivity, let’s explore the common causes of unresponsive Wi-Fi. Some of the most common reasons include:

  1. Overloaded network: Too many devices connected to the same network can slow down the internet speed and cause dropped connections.
  2. Outdated router firmware: Failing to update your router’s firmware can lead to compatibility issues and connectivity problems.
  3. Weak Wi-Fi signal: As mentioned earlier, a weak Wi-Fi signal can cause dropouts and slow speeds.
  4. Malfunctioning router: A faulty or malfunctioning router can prevent devices from connecting to the internet.
  5. ISP outages: Sometimes, the issue may not be with your router or network, but with your ISP’s infrastructure.

Troubleshooting Unresponsive Wi-Fi

Now that we’ve identified the common causes of unresponsive Wi-Fi, it’s time to start troubleshooting. Here’s a step-by-step guide to help you restore your Wi-Fi connection:

Basic Troubleshooting Steps

Before we dive into more advanced troubleshooting, let’s cover the basic steps:

Restart your router: Turning your router off and on again can often resolve connectivity issues. This simple step can restart the router’s system and re-establish the connection.
Check your cables: Ensure that all cables are securely connected to the correct ports.
Check your Wi-Fi settings: Make sure that Wi-Fi is enabled on your device and that you’re connected to the correct network.

Advanced Troubleshooting Steps

If the basic steps don’t resolve the issue, it’s time to move on to more advanced troubleshooting:

Update your router’s firmware: Regular firmware updates can improve your router’s performance and fix connectivity issues. Check your router manufacturer’s website for the latest firmware updates.
Change your Wi-Fi channel: If you’re experiencing interference from neighboring networks, try changing your Wi-Fi channel to a less crowded one.
Use a Wi-Fi analyzer: Tools like Wi-Fi Analyzer can help you identify the best channel for your network and detect any interference.

Optimizing Your Network

In addition to troubleshooting, optimizing your network can help prevent future connectivity issues. Here are some tips:

Use a range extender: A range extender can help boost your Wi-Fi signal and extend its range.
Upgrade your router: If your router is old or outdated, consider upgrading to a newer model with better range and performance.
Use Quality of Service (QoS) settings: QoS settings can help prioritize traffic on your network, ensuring that critical applications get the bandwidth they need.

How do I restart my router to fix unresponsive Wi-Fi?

Restarting the router is a simple yet effective way to resolve unresponsive Wi-Fi issues. To restart the router, locate the power button, usually found at the back or bottom of the device. Press and hold the button until the lights on the router turn off, indicating that it has shut down. Wait for at least 30 seconds to allow any residual power to drain from the device. Then, press the power button again to turn the router back on. The router will boot up, and the lights will start flashing as it initializes.

Once the router has restarted, check the Wi-Fi connection to see if it has been restored. If the issue persists, try restarting the modem as well, as it may also be causing the problem. It is also a good idea to regularly restart the router, ideally once a month, to clear out any temporary issues and maintain optimal performance. Furthermore, consider setting up a scheduled restart for the router, if possible, to ensure it restarts automatically at a set time, such as in the middle of the night when network usage is low.

What is the purpose of resetting my router to its default settings?

Resetting the router to its default settings is a troubleshooting step that can help resolve complex Wi-Fi issues. The reset process erases all custom settings, including passwords, network names, and security settings, returning the router to its original factory configuration. This can be useful in situations where the router has been misconfigured or infected with malware, causing connectivity issues. By resetting the router, users can start from a clean slate and reconfigure the device to their preferences.

It is essential to note that resetting the router will erase all saved settings, including the Wi-Fi network name and password. Before performing a reset, ensure that the necessary information is documented, such as the ISP’s settings and any custom configurations. Additionally, be cautious when resetting the router, as it may cause issues with other devices connected to the network. After the reset, the router will need to be reconfigured, which may require contacting the ISP for assistance or referring to the user manual for guidance.

Can I use Wi-Fi analyzers to troubleshoot my unresponsive Wi-Fi?

Wi-Fi analyzers are tools that can help troubleshoot unresponsive Wi-Fi issues by analyzing the network environment and identifying potential problems. These tools can scan the surrounding area for nearby Wi-Fi networks, detecting channel overlap, signal strength, and other factors that may be affecting the connection. By using a Wi-Fi analyzer, users can identify the optimal channel for their router, reducing interference from neighboring networks and improving overall network performance.

Using a Wi-Fi analyzer can be a valuable step in troubleshooting unresponsive Wi-Fi. These tools are often available as mobile apps or desktop software and can provide a wealth of information about the network environment. By analyzing the data provided by the Wi-Fi analyzer, users can make informed decisions about how to optimize their network, such as changing the Wi-Fi channel or adjusting the router’s position. Furthermore, some Wi-Fi analyzers offer additional features, such as network speed testing and intrusion detection, which can help identify other potential issues affecting the network.

How do I update my router’s firmware to fix unresponsive Wi-Fi?

Updating the router’s firmware is an essential step in maintaining optimal network performance and resolving unresponsive Wi-Fi issues. Firmware updates often include bug fixes, security patches, and performance enhancements, which can improve the overall stability and reliability of the network. To update the router’s firmware, start by checking the manufacturer’s website for the latest firmware version. Then, log in to the router’s web interface and navigate to the firmware update section.

Once the update is downloaded, follow the on-screen instructions to install the new firmware. The process typically involves uploading the firmware file to the router and waiting for the update to complete. During this time, the router may restart several times, which is a normal part of the update process. After the update is complete, the router will boot up with the new firmware, and the Wi-Fi connection should be restored. It is essential to note that updating the firmware can sometimes cause issues, so it is crucial to follow the manufacturer’s instructions carefully and take necessary precautions, such as backing up the current settings.

What are the benefits of using a Wi-Fi range extender to fix unresponsive Wi-Fi?

Using a Wi-Fi range extender can be a beneficial solution for fixing unresponsive Wi-Fi issues, particularly in large homes or areas with thick walls or other obstacles that can block the signal. A Wi-Fi range extender works by amplifying the existing Wi-Fi signal, rebroadcasting it to extend the coverage area. This can help eliminate dead spots and improve overall network performance, ensuring a stable and reliable connection throughout the home or office.

The benefits of using a Wi-Fi range extender include improved network coverage, increased signal strength, and enhanced reliability. By extending the Wi-Fi signal, users can enjoy a more stable connection, reduced lag, and faster data transfer rates. Additionally, Wi-Fi range extenders are often easy to set up and require minimal configuration, making them a convenient solution for users who are not tech-savvy. However, it is essential to choose a range extender that is compatible with the router and network configuration, as well as to follow the manufacturer’s instructions for optimal performance and security.
